The first step in jasmonic acid biosynthesis is the formation of linoleic acid (Chemical Abstracts name: (Z,Z)-9,12-Octadecadienoic acid) and linolenic acid (Chemical Abstracts name: (Z,Z,Z)-9,12,15-Octadecatrienoic acid) from membrane lipid breakdown, catalysed by phospholipase. Linoleic and linolenic acid are converted to 13-hydroperoxylinolenic acid by the action of lipoxygenase. 13-hydroperoxylinolenic acid is converted into 12,13 expoxy-octadecatrienoic acid in the presence of allene oxide synthase (AOS), and then converted into 12-oxo-phytodienoic acid by allene oxide cyclase (AOC). Following reduction and three steps of β-oxidation, (+)-7-iso-jasmonic acid is formed.
